For more than 42 years, we have been a leading full-service mechanical contracting firm specializing in Major Construction, Tenant Improvement, Industrial, Plumbing, Retrofit, Service, Controls, Energy Commissioning, and Detailing. Our experienced teams deliver Design-Build, Design-Assist, and Plan & Spec solutions for facilities across the medical, entertainment, laboratory, hotel, resort, office, government, education, civic, and commercial sectors.

Today, We Are Proud To Be
  • 100% Employee-Owned (ESOP)
  • A team of more than 1,000 employee-owners
  • One of the largest mechanical fabricators in California
  • Headquartered in Anaheim, California, with additional offices in San Diego and Hayward
  • Supported by advanced manufacturing facilities in both Southern and Northern California

Position Summary

The Electrical Project Manager will be responsible for estimating, selling, and managing electrical construction projects while developing strong client relationships and ensuring successful project execution. This individual will work closely with our established mechanical and plumbing teams to provide integrated solutions for clients and general contractors while achieving operational and financial success.

Key Responsibilities
  • Estimate, develop, sell, and manage electrical construction, tenant improvement, service, and low-voltage projects from preconstruction through closeout.
  • Partner with internal mechanical and plumbing project managers to pursue combined bid opportunities and leverage long-standing client and general contractor relationships.
  • Review project scope, evaluate alternatives, and recommend effective construction methods, materials, and value-engineering opportunities.
  • Collaborate with construction managers, superintendents, foremen, and project teams to support project progress, safety, quality, and best practices.
  • Coordinate with project superintendents to identify prefabrication opportunities and construction efficiencies before and during project execution.
  • Build and maintain strong client relationships that support successful project delivery and future business opportunities.
  • Negotiate, prepare, and administer subcontracts throughout the project lifecycle.
  • Manage project schedules, budgets, billings, collections, cost controls, change orders, and overall profitability.
  • Identify project risks, resolve coordination issues, and implement corrective actions when necessary.
  • Ensure project documentation and controls are maintained in accordance with contract requirements and company standards.
  • Support team initiatives and perform additional project management responsibilities as required.
Qualifications
  • 10+ years of experience in electrical construction, including design, estimating, project management, and financial management.
  • 4+ years of field experience coordinating with construction management teams.
  • Strong knowledge of estimating, takeoffs, bidding, scheduling, contract administration, change order management, and project documentation.
  • Experience managing commercial and industrial electrical construction projects; lighting project experience is a plus.
  • Excellent negotiation, communication, interpersonal, and leadership skills.
  • Strong organizational, documentation, problem-solving, scheduling, and cost-control abilities.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office applications and the ability to learn new software platforms.
  • Prior electrical estimating experience is required; experience with Accubid or Conest IntelliBid is preferred.
  • Working knowledge of construction safety procedures and jobsite safety standards.
  • Proven ability to apply innovative management techniques that maximize team performance and project success.
  • Ability to pass a background check and drug screening.
Work Environment & Physical Requirements
  • Ability to inspect all areas of active jobsites in varying weather conditions.
  • Regular walking, climbing, reaching, bending, crawling, standing, and stretching required.
  • Ability to lift and carry up to 50 pounds on a regular basis.
Schedule
  • Full-time position
  • Typical schedule of 40 hours per week
  • Overtime, evening, and occasional night work may be required based on project needs
